One widespread myth is that full van rental cost includes everything—many assume transportation fees cover every charge, but this is often untrue. Another misconception is that mileage fees escalate endlessly; in reality, providers set reasonable per-day or per-kilometer caps. Some believe taxes and surcharges are hidden “nec rop,” but they’re legally required and clearly itemized. Understanding these clarifications prevents frustration and builds trust in the rental process.

A typical van rental fee includes several core components, each transparent when explained clearly. Base rate charges reflect the daily cost to rent the vehicle, influenced by provider, location, and vehicle class. Mileage fees apply per day or mile driven, often capped or tiered based on distance. Insurance and accessory add-ons—like GPS rentals or child seat rentals—fall separately but must be factored in. Service fees and tax are final charges added before completion, typically ranging from 10–20% of the base total.
